Jyotika confirmed to play the role of Vidya Balan in Tamil remake of Tumhari Sulu

The actor will be reunited with director Radha Mohan for the first time since Mozhi

Express Features

Vidya Balan-starrer, Tumhari Sulu, is set to be remade in Tamil. The remake rights of the drama-comedy, directed by Suresh Triveni, has been bought by the Chennai-based BOFTA Media Works India, which is currently producing Mr Chandramouli.

Jyotika will play Vidya Balan’s character, Sulu, the housewife-turned-night RJ who becomes an instant hit and perseveres to balance her life as a home-maker and career woman.

Radha Mohan, who will direct the Tamil version, said, “I am excited to be directing such an appreciated film like Tumhari Sulu, and with Jyotika, with whom I had a great association in Mozhi. I was impressed with the realistic presentation of Tumhari Sulu and hope to re-create the magic in Tamil with Jyotika.”

Jyotika said, “I am a big Vidya (Balan) fan. I love her voice and command over Hindi, which is rare in Bollywood today. I’ve watched every film of hers, and Tumhari Sulu, in my opinion, is her most lovable work. I feel honoured to be stepping into her shoes. Kudos to the producers and to Suresh (Triveni) for making such a lively, honest, real and feel-good film!”

The team is finalising the rest of the cast and crew of the Tamil remake, and these details will shared in due course.
